What role does the thyroid hormone play?

Explanation:
Thyroid hormone primarily regulates metabolism and influences growth and development. It does this through hormones like T3 and T4, which raise the body's metabolic rate, increase energy use, and boost heat production. This metabolic influence also supports growth processes, including bone maturation and brain development in children, and helps coordinate overall growth with other hormones.
